Are you sure your talking about Dr. Kirshenbaum? My friend had her band done in Mexico and Dr. Kirshenbaum does her adjustments too. She has never had any problems with him or his office. He does NOT refuse to do fills under fluoro it's just that he doesn't do them on a routine basis and there is an additional charge. If your having a problem with your band and you were banded in Mexico he won't treat you. It's called "LIABILITY". He didn't perform the original surgery so he won't take you on as a problem either. Dr. Kirshenbaum wants patients to succeed no matter where they had their surgery so I'm not sure he truly said "you get what you deserve". That doesn't sound like the Dr. Kirshenbaum we have all grown to love. When I was in the office I met a father / daughter team who were banded in Mexico and she told me that Dr. K even asked his nutritionist to speak with her father because he was having problems. Not sure what happened with your visit.

He may not be the right doctor for you, I wish you all the best in finding someone who fits your personality and your needs.

When Dr. K was having trouble with my port he said he could schedule a fill under fluoro but it's about $90.00. He would have done it over at some radiology place across the street from his office. Sometime I think fills under fluoro is not a bad idea.
